Neat UI
是一个基于 Vue3
的轻量级的 UI
组件库,提供基础的 UI
组件,方便开发。
- 安装 UI 库
npm install @asteres/neatui-vue
- 安装自动导入插件
npm install -D unplugin-vue-components unplugin-auto-import neatui-vue-resolver
- 修改 Vite 配置
import { defineConfig } from 'vite';
import vue from '@vitejs/plugin-vue';
import AutoImport from 'unplugin-auto-import/vite';
import Components from 'unplugin-vue-components/vite';
import NeatuiResolver from 'neatui-vue-resolver';
// https://vitejs.dev/config/
export default defineConfig({
plugins: [
vue(),
AutoImport({
resolvers: [NeatuiResolver()],
dts: 'src/auto-imports.d.ts',
}),
Components({
resolvers: [NeatuiResolver()],
dts: 'src/components.d.ts',
}),
],
});
- 引入全局 CSS 变量文件
在 main.ts
中引入全局 CSS 变量文件
import '@asteres/neatui-vue/style/vars.css';
neatui-vue is open source software licensed as MulanPSL-2.0.